Their process begins with a comprehensive inspection to identify any underlying issues with your roof's structure or decking. This ensures the new metal roof will be installed on a sound base, maximizing its lifespan and performance. The existing roofing material is then carefully removed and disposed of. Afterward, the roof deck is prepared, which may involve repairs or the installation of a new underlayment for enhanced moisture protection. The metal panels are then precisely measured, cut, and fastened, creating a secure and watertight system. Special attention is given to details like flashing around chimneys, vents, and valleys to prevent water intrusion. The crew then conducts a thorough cleanup of the work site. When you start looking at a new roof, the final number depends on a few specific things. The total surface area is the biggest factor, but the steepness of your roof and how many stories your house has will change the labor intensity. We also look at the current material—stripping off old layers adds to the disposal fees. Choosing between asphalt shingles, metal, or tile shifts the budget significantly. Finally, if we find damaged decking underneath once the old roof is off, that needs replacement to ensure a solid structure.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

EPDM roofing is a single-ply synthetic rubber membrane commonly used for flat or low-slope roofs in Atlanta. It's known for its durability, resistance to UV radiation, and ability to withstand temperature fluctuations. Licensed pros install EPDM on commercial buildings and some residential structures with flat roof sections. It offers a cost-effective and reliable waterproofing solution. The type and placement of roofing nails are critical for a secure and long-lasting metal roof installation in Atlanta. Licensed pros use specific fasteners designed for metal roofing to ensure they can withstand wind uplift and expansion/contraction of the metal panels. Improper fastening can lead to leaks and premature failure. The pros ensure that nails are driven correctly and are of the appropriate size and type for the metal profile being used. TPO roofing is a single-ply thermoplastic membrane popular for flat or low-slope roofs in Atlanta, particularly on commercial buildings. It's favored for its energy efficiency, reflecting sunlight to reduce cooling costs, and its resistance to punctures and tears. Licensed pros install TPO to create a durable, watertight seal.
